It provides LI protection — thermal overload (L) and magnetic short-circuit (I) — across three protected poles (3D). The fixed instantaneous pickup trips at 500 A, and the long-time pickup is adjustable from 0.7 to 1.0 × In. This is the distribution-grade version, without earth-leakage detection. The 500 A instantaneous pickup (Ii) is fixed — roughly 12.5 × In — so it clears hard shorts fast but may not coordinate with downstream 10 kA MCBs on a high-fault bus. The TM-D trip unit is non-interchangeable in the field — it's a fixed thermal-magnetic design with a sealed housing. The long-time delay (tr) is fixed at 120–400 s at 1.5 × In and 15 s at 6 × Ir, which suits distribution feeders rather than motor-starting profiles. For motor loads, a TM-G or electronic Micrologic trip unit would be a better fit. The trip unit mounts into a ComPacT NSX100-250 fixed or plug-in circuit breaker. The breaker itself is IP40 front-face protected (finger-safe), suitable for enclosed panel mounting. The 3D pole configuration means the trip unit protects all three phases but does not include a neutral pole — use a 4P breaker if neutral protection is needed. No auxiliary contacts or shunt trip are integrated; those are add-on accessories that clip onto the breaker side.","metaTitle":"Schneider Electric C103TM040C ComPacT NSX TM-D Trip Unit, 40","metaDescription":"Schneider Electric C103TM040C trip unit, ComPacT NSX100-250, thermal-magnetic TM-D, 40 A at 50 °C, 3 poles, EN/IEC 60947-2.
